About this House

246 Cherry Lane is an 4 bedroom, 3.5 bath end unit town home featuring lots of natural light, a basement and 2 car garage. The many over sized windows and the open floor plan offer bright expansive rooms overlooking a private wooded and well landscaped property. This home is located within the highly sought after and premier community of Schoolhouse Lane, an impeccably maintained development. This spectacular home is located within an exceptional school district... it won't last long .
246 Cherry Ln, Kennett Square, PA 19348 is a 4 bedroom, 4 bathroom, 2,703 sqft single-family home built in 2004. It last sold for $365,000 on Aug 12, 2019. It is currently off market. The Trulia Estimate is $561,600, with a rent estimate of $3,396/month.
